易手游网-为您提供一个绿色下载空间!
当前位置: 首页 > 资讯

placement 安卓,安卓应用中的布局优化艺术

来源:小编 更新:2024-10-05 01:09:14

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

深入解析Placement:安卓应用中的布局优化艺术

在安卓应用开发中,布局(Layout)是构建用户界面(UI)的核心。一个高效且美观的布局设计,不仅能够提升用户体验,还能优化应用的性能。本文将深入探讨安卓应用中的Placement概念,分析其在布局优化中的应用与技巧。

一、什么是Placement?

Placement,即放置,是安卓布局中一个重要的概念。它指的是在布局过程中,如何将视图(View)放置在布局容器(Layout Container)中。一个合理的Placement设计,可以使得布局更加灵活、高效,同时降低开发难度。

二、Placement在布局优化中的应用

1. 提高布局性能

在安卓应用中,布局性能是一个重要的考量因素。通过合理运用Placement,可以减少布局的嵌套层级,降低布局渲染时间,从而提高应用性能。

2. 适应不同屏幕尺寸

随着移动设备的多样化,不同屏幕尺寸的设备层出不穷。通过Placement,可以使得布局在不同屏幕尺寸下都能保持良好的视觉效果。

3. 优化用户体验

一个合理的Placement设计,可以使得界面布局更加清晰、美观,从而提升用户体验。

三、Placement的常用技巧

1. 使用合适的布局容器

在安卓中,常见的布局容器有LinearLayout、RelativeLayout、FrameLayout、GridLayout等。根据实际需求选择合适的布局容器,可以简化布局设计,提高布局性能。

2. 合理运用权重(Weight)

在LinearLayout和RelativeLayout中,可以通过设置权重(Weight)来控制子视图的占比。合理运用权重,可以使布局更加灵活,适应不同屏幕尺寸。

3. 使用ConstraintLayout

ConstraintLayout是安卓5.0引入的一种新型布局容器,它通过约束条件(Constraint)来控制视图的位置和大小。相比传统的布局容器,ConstraintLayout具有更高的灵活性和性能。

四、Placement在实际项目中的应用案例

1. 电商应用商品列表

在电商应用中,商品列表的布局设计至关重要。通过运用Placement技巧,可以实现以下效果:

(1)商品图片和的合理布局,提高视觉效果;

(2)商品列表的滚动流畅,提升用户体验;

(3)适应不同屏幕尺寸,保证布局的兼容性。

2. 社交应用聊天界面

在社交应用中,聊天界面的布局设计需要考虑以下因素:

(1)消息列表的布局,保证消息的清晰展示;

(2)发送和接收消息的布局,方便用户操作;

(3)适应不同屏幕尺寸,保证布局的兼容性。

Placement是安卓应用布局优化的重要手段。通过合理运用Placement技巧,可以提升布局性能、适应不同屏幕尺寸,并优化用户体验。在安卓应用开发过程中,开发者应重视Placement的设计,以提高应用的整体质量。


玩家评论

此处添加你的第三方评论代码
Copyright © 2020-2024 易手游网 澄迈县大丰镇人民政府 版权所有